What's an ELD (Electronic Logging Device)?

Reno NV trucking companies are witnessing the biggest change in the trucking industry in over 50 years. Back in December, 2015 the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) published the final electronic logging device rule — or ELD mandate. What this mandate means is that every commercial vehicle - especially those related to long haul trucking - require an electronic logging device. This device is more commonly referred to as an ELD. ELD's are essentially part of a government mandated program that replace paper logbooks in all commercial vehicles. This regulation takes effect in December 2018.

This device is a piece of hardware that records commercial vehicle driving hours. It also enables our own shippers and Full Tilt drivers to monitor shipment status. This government mandate aims to “improve roadway safety by using technology to strengthen commercial driver’s compliance with hours-of-service regulations that prevent fatigue.” Drivers may then print their logs and provide them to DOT Enforcement Inspectors as part of their already required documentation.

Think of ELDs as automatic on-board recorders that electronically record a driver’s activity and log their Hours of Service. Back-office fleet management software often connects with ELD’s to submit real-time driving logs back to base. One of the overarching goals may be to increase driver safety on the road, but ELDs also allow for greater transparency throughout the shipping and trucking process - a valuable asset for shippers and truckers alike.

The ELD mandate is perhaps the biggest change within the trucking industry in over 50 years. It isn't surprising then that many industry insiders are less than thrilled by these advances. In this particular trucking debate, as in others, there are two sides to the story. As a personal time management tool, ELDs have the potential to eliminate time consuming manual paperwork and undoubtedly save drivers time; however, there are skeptics.

These skeptics suggest an overall loss in trucking industry productivity due to new hours-of-service rules - a legitimate and potentially significant concern. Shipping rates add concern as well. Combining these issues potentially drives up freight spend in the spot market.

At this time, there is no way to accurately gauge how many fleets or local Reno NV trucking companies are running with paper logs and knowingly violating hours-of-service regulations. It is also unclear how many of these potential violators will be unable to continue operating in a post-ELD environment - without a doubt, there are many.

Regardless, more drivers will be needed to make up driver hours if hours are reduced. We know now that driver shortages are due to outside factors like natural disaster and seasonal rises in shipping traffic. There is also potential for this new ELD regulation to add to driver shortages.

We cannot know for certain; however, by many estimates ELD will reduce driver and fleet hours, creating additional demand nationally and locally amongst other Reno trucking companies. This all translates to higher pricing. In the end, we foresee an added pressure on trucking companies to make up their losses in productivity and hours with additional drivers. This ultimately creates more competition for drivers and potentially leads to higher driver wages.

Hurricanes Damage Infrastructure and Overburden Freight Logistics Companies

Freight LogisticsThe recent surge in hurricane activity in Houston, Florida, and Puerto Rico is damaging to supply chain infrastructure. Some areas received over 60 inches of rain, while destructive winds lead to massive flooding, loss of life and destruction. The flooding inundated hundreds of thousands of homes displaced more than 100,000 people and prompted thousands of rescues. 

Oil refineries were also negatively affected. This is leading to a shortage of fuel and increased shipping and transportation prices across the United States. The hurricane season isn't over yet. This has lead industry insiders and experts to speculate on overall effects and market fluctuations.

An Innovator Amongst Reno Trucking Companies

In his article, Roger Diez identifies Full Tilt as an innovator amongst various other Reno trucking companies and cites their use of modern advancements in trucking including, Geotab from Telematics. Geotab is a freight management system that affords real-time logistics information. UPS and the Department of Defense both use the same software as the system provides electronic logging of driver hours for full accountability of transportation requirements.

Advancements in computer technology have not only added efficiencies in terms of tracking and logistics. Full Tilt's Volvo power units achieve much greater fuel efficiency. Over the past 10 years, Volvo has achieved drastic gains in fuel economy to the tune of an average of 5 to 6 miles per gallon to an average of 7.5 in their fleets.

This increase in efficiency is due to smaller displacement engines the use turbochargers and smart aerodynamics. Other details such as high-efficiency piston design, split injection fuel delivery systems, predictive shifting, and adaptive cruise control also contribute to better mileage.

The next step is the development of hybrid power units despite limited demand. Regardless, Full Tilt recognizes the importance of increased efficiency and looks to the future for continued innovation.

Choosing the right logistics provider is imperative to keeping any goods-related business functioning efficiently. Finding the most cost-effective and reliable solution won’t just help you optimize your business, but will help you build strong partnerships that can last a lifetime. Finding the right Reno logistics provider is not as easy as it may seem. Here are a few tips to help you on your way.

Check The Company’s Capabilities

When choosing the right provider, the first thing you should pay attention to is the offered services. Can they help your business grow and develop? Are they competent in certain service areas? Do they have everything you need for both a short-term and long-term basis?

Ask About Their Customer Service and Safety Record

The logistics provider should have professional customer service with a high response rate and offer effective problem-solving. Reviews can be a good indicator of customer service.
All companies claim that they provide the best service but the only way to check is to ask for references. When checking the references, ask about the provider’s safety record. In most cases, a safe logistics provider also offers excellent customer service. The safety record can also be found at the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ration.

Find Out If The Company Is Stable

No matter how complex your supply chain is, you need a Reno logistics provider with a good, stable company business. Since you are dependent on consistent suppliers, a logistics provider that undergoes unexpected and frequent changes can jeopardize your business. Make sure your Reno logistics provider is reliable and dependable by doing a background check. Any company with more than 3 years in business means valuable experience.

Investigate the Reputation

The company’s reputation is a major factor to consider when choosing the best Reno logistics provider.

Consider The Price

Beware of cheap logistics providers. If the services are too good to be true, that often is the case. It means the company could be saving money on transportation, warehousing, safety, or other aspects. This can lead to service failures and mishaps. Compare the prices on the market today and don’t go below the average.
